  8. 90 days of learning (a thing a day) challenge -suggest more topics to learn friends

    6 months
    You can extend learning of celestial bodies further into

    \- CNO cycle and formation of Iron

    \- stellar nucleosynthesis and the r and s-process which enable formation of heavy elements

    \- the hypothesized island of stability

    \- subatomic particles

    \- BetaDecay - Neutrinos - Formation of He from H.

    \- Pauli's Exclusion Principle, Neutron Degeneracy Pressure and the Chandrasekhar limit

    \- how we cool down atoms close to absolute zero by exposing them to lasers / the photoelectric effect.

    \- how repeated supernovae of stars lead to formation of planets and then eventually, life.

  16. At his best, He mogs all his contemporaries by miles 💯

    6 months
    Haider was a good movie no doubt. But I don't know why people consider loud acting as 'good acting'. If an actor cries, rage out or does over the top performances like this, we automatically starts praising it. Really good acting is something which isn't noticeable and you forget the actor playing the role. The dialogue delivery sounds like the actual character is speaking not the actor.
    Over here Shahid's performance is loud and he delivers the lines nicely but I cannot feel anything by this scene. Though the scene comes at a very crucial point in the movie. His performance is supposed to be loud as the scene demands it but still there's no connect with his character.
    On the other hand his scene with Sharada Kapoor was really good where he tells her the truth and also in the end when he confronts Tabu.
    But just because this scene is so dramatic and loud in nature we pick this as best acting.

    Sharing some recent examples of great acting by actors:
    Irfan Khan in Piku,
    Steven Yeun in Burning,
    Paul Mescal in Aftersun,
    Cate Blanchett in Tàr,
    Anna Sawai in Shogun,
